Emerging Trends in UK Mobile Betting
The UK’s betting sector, historically rooted in traditional bookmaker premises, has experienced a tectonic shift towards mobile and online channels. According to recent data from the UK Gambling Commission, approximately 78% of total gambling revenue in 2022 was generated via digital platforms, with mobile betting accounting for over 66% of that share. This underscores a consumer preference for quick, accessible, and personalised betting environments—features that are now vital for market success.
| Aspect | Traditional Betting | Digital & Mobile Betting |
|---|---|---|
| Accessibility | Limited | Always accessible via smartphones |
| Engagement | Stationary, physical locations | Interactive, real-time updates & live betting |
| Data Security | Variable, physical security concerns | Advanced encryption and compliance (e.g., GDPR) |
| Regulatory Environment | Strict but well-understood | Dynamic, requiring adaptive compliance schemes |

Regulatory Considerations and Responsible Gambling
As mobile betting apps proliferate, regulators like the UK Gambling Commission emphasize the importance of responsible gambling tools integrated within these apps. Features such as self-exclusion buttons, real-time deposit limits, and behavioural monitoring are now standard expectations, ensuring compliance and safeguarding consumers.
